History Editorial Review
**** The product "Vincent Van Gogh: A Life" unlocks the enigmatic world of one of art's most revered figures, and for many enthusiasts, it brings a deeper appreciation of Van Gogh's emotional journey. The book is noted for its solid Construction, making it a durable addition to any art lover's shelf. While some readers appreciate the factual insights into Van Gogh’s life and his brilliant artistry, others find the presentation lacking in visual appeal. Comments about the cover design highlight a dissatisfaction with its aesthetics, suggesting that it does not do justice to the iconic nature of Van Gogh’s work. Although the book includes a wealth of information, some customers feel it doesn't dive deeply enough into the artist's psychological struggles or complexities beyond his relationship with his brother Theo. Critics have described the approach as somewhat dry, and there are mixed feelings regarding its depth compared to other documentaries and resources available. However, for devoted fans seeking to understand the artist’s hardships and triumphs, it serves as a complementary piece to other more engaging works. Ultimately, while it has earned praise for its illustrative richness and historical value, it has also faced criticism for its less captivating narrative style. **
